Types of Vehicle Diagnostics

Vehicle diagnostics are a way to find out the cause of issues that arise in a vehicle. There are many types of diagnostic tools and the service technician will choose the right one based on the specific situation and the current condition of the technical. OBD-II, CANBUS are two examples of these tools. The technician can diagnose the problem and make the required repairs using the appropriate tool.

The sensors transmit abnormal data to the engine control unit (ECU) that stores it as an Diagnostic Trouble Code (DTC). The code is a sequence of numbers and letters which identify the type and the root of the issue. OBD-II codes are utilized to identify all the areas of a vehicle , including the chassis, powertrain, and the network.

OBD-II vehicle diagnostics can be completed with the help of a variety of tools. These tools can be simple devices for the consumer and more advanced OEM tools, as well as vehicle Telematics systems. Hand-held scanners and fault code readers are among the most basic tools. However, there are sophisticated and durable devices in the market.

A scanner tool can read diagnostic trouble codes that are stored in the vehicle's computer system. It can also read the vehicle's VIN. OBD-II scanners also come with a feature that allows them to read code from any protocol. A mechanic can interpret and read the data and provide you with all details regarding your vehicle's problem.

OBD-II car diagnostics can help you save money on repairs and boost your car's performance. They can also give information about the health and state of the engine's key components as well as emissions control. This information is helpful in diagnosing issues quickly and easily.

CANBUS

A scanner tool can be employed to examine the entire system of a vehicle that is CANBUS compliant. This will allow you to discover which modules are supposed to be on and which are not. This could indicate that there is a problem with wiring or the communication.

The CAN bus can be affected by a variety symptoms, including partial or total loss of vehicle functionality. The faults may cause an audible warning or visual warning for the driver. Software errors may also be the cause. A CAN bus problem could also cause a malfunctioning charging system, low battery voltage, or faulty connections.

Low resistance readings on CAN ports can be an indication of a defective wiring harness or CAN. Certain CAN devices come with an internal termination resistor, which switches on and off when the device is powered up. The service information provided by the manufacturer should include the internal termination resistors of the specific CAN device.

The CAN bus protocol is a protocol based on messages created to connect automobile components. Multiplex electrical wiring is used to reduce copper consumption and facilitate communication between vehicles. Each device transmits information within a frame that is then received by any other device on the network.

Check engine light

A Check engine light on your car could be a sign of an issue that's serious. You must immediately have your car checked when you see an orange or red light. It will cost you less to repair it the earlier you get it fixed. This light could also be accompanied with other symptoms, like an unusual engine noise.

Whatever the reason, the Check Engine Light is meant to alert you to the presence of a problem with your vehicle. The Check Engine Light is an orange engine-shaped symbol, which is located in the instrument cluster. It comes on when the car's on-board computer detects the issue. There are many different issues that cause this indicator to turn on and, in some cases, the issues can be as simple as a loose gas cap or a spark plug.

A issue with your exhaust system could be the cause of the Check Engine Light. This light can be caused by an EGR (exhaust gas recirculation valve). These valves do not need regular maintenance, but can become carbon-clogged and need to be replaced. A malfunctioning EGR valve will also cause a rise in the amount of emissions. When you've solved this issue, the car's sensors will turn off the light automatically. However, if the car's CEL has been on for over three days, you might need to look into the issue once more or bmw diagnostics Software try manually resetting the light.

A diagnostic scan will reveal what codes are causing your Check Engine light to flash. In some cases it is possible to perform a scan using an ordinary scan tool will reveal the exact problem. For more complex problems you'll require an expert scan tool.

Trouble-shooting diagnostics

DTCs (diagnostic trouble codes) are codes that can be used to detect problems with your vehicle. These codes can be as brief as one to five characters long and can be used to identify anything from a warning light to an engine malfunction. These codes can be used for troubleshooting and identifying the root of the issue.

Although DTCs are used to diagnose vehicle problems, not all of them are serious. In some instances, trouble codes suggest that the sensor circuit is out of range or a malfunction in the emissions control system. Once you have identified the problem, you can begin to fix the issue. It is crucial to know where the trouble codes are stored on your vehicle. Typically, DTCs are stored in the Engine Control Module (ECM) or the Powertrain Control Module (PCM).

Diagnostic trouble codes are also important for determining what kind of issue is causing the problem. These codes can be used to help a mechanic identify the problem and determine the best method of action. The check engine light can indicate a problem in the circuit for the fuel level sensor. It could also be a sign of an issue with the emissions idle control system. Other times, the light could indicate something more serious, like a loose gas caps.

Some of these codes may be severe and require immediate repair. If you have more than one DTC in your vehicle, it's crucial to determine which is the most urgent and urgent to fix.

Checking fuel supply

Volume and pressure in the fuel tank can be a crucial element of vehicle diagnostics. A damaged fuel pump can set diagnostic trouble codes in your vehicle's computer. These codes can be interpreted using codes readers or a scan tool. Many auto parts stores provide code reading services at no cost. You can also purchase inexpensive code reading devices for smartphones. Once you've identified what to look for, you can start checking the pressure in your fuel system.

It's a simple step by stage procedure to test your fuel supply. It is easy to do. Watch for a hum within the fuel tank and then check it. It should last about two seconds before stopping. If you hear a hum it's likely that the electrical circuit in your fuel pump is working correctly. If it's not, then you'll need to conduct additional diagnostic tests.

You should also examine the fuel pressure and the MAF sensor for leaks of fuel. The P0171/P0174 code could be caused by a dirty MAF sensor. If you're not sure of which part you should replace, use an efficiency calculator for volumetric or chart to see which one you should replace.

To ensure that your vehicle is in good health It is crucial to examine the fuel pressure. If the pressure is fine but the flow is not as good it will be difficult to start the vehicle. Insufficient fuel flow could be a sign of poor pressure readings on the voltage meter. With a scope and amp clamp, you can test the voltage and amperage of the injector's pulses.

Checking the air filter

Dirty air filters can cause many issues in your vehicle, such as the acceleration jolting, the fuel not burning and even mini explosions. The air filter inspection can help you detect the issues early, and you may even notice the issues before your car exhibits any symptoms. Begin by removing all fasteners which hold the air intake box together. They could be screws, clips or Hex nuts. Once the fasteners are gone then you can pull the air filter out.

Make sure that the filter is clean and seated properly. This will allow it to function properly. The engine may not function properly if the air filter is dirty. It may also not give accurate readings. The air filter is typically located close to the engine, or near the front of the vehicle.

The check engine light may also be caused by a clogged filter. This indicator may also signal the existence of a bigger issue. A blocked air filter restricts the flow of air into the engine, which could result in excessive fuel burning. The check engine light can be triggered by excessive carbon deposits. A good mechanic will be able to determine the reason for the light's presence.

The air filter must be changed regularly. It is an essential part of a car's engine. It keeps impurities and dust from the engine's air which leads to more fluid combustion. Without proper airflow, your engine may have difficulties starting, running, and accelerating.
